Manitoba students get a failing grade when compared to the rest of Canada in a new report released by The Council of Ministers of Education, Canada (CMEC) on Tuesday.
The Programme for International Student Assessment (PISA) compares the skills of 15 year old students in 72 countries around the globe in math, science and reading.
On an international scale Canada ranked fourth in science but Manitoba was second from the bottom among all the provinces.
Since the time of the last test Manitoba students have dropped in scoring. Math and reading results are also disappointing as they are also below the national average.
